Exploring the Thinkific API – Example Everyday Use Cases

Thinkific is a renowned platform for creating and selling online courses, but did you know you can extend its functionality even further? The Thinkific API (Application Programming Interface) allows developers to connect Thinkific to other software and build custom solutions. This opens a world of possibilities for businesses, educators, and developers.

What is an API?

An API acts as a messenger that allows different software applications to talk to each other. Imagine it as a waiter taking your order (a request) to the kitchen (another application) and bringing back your food (the response). The Thinkific API allows external applications to access and manipulate data within Thinkific, enabling various customisations and integrations.

Thinkific API Use Cases

Here are a few examples of how the Thinkific API can be used:

Building Custom Learning Flows: If you need features that are not available in Thinkific, the API allows you to create a bespoke platform tailored to your needs.

Integrating with Marketing Automation Tools: Automate your marketing efforts by connecting Thinkific with tools like Mailchimp or ActiveCampaign. Trigger email sequences based on course enrollment or completion, nurture leads, and track your marketing ROI.

Connecting with CRM Systems: Integrate Thinkific with your CRM (Customer Relationship Management) system like Salesforce to manage student interactions, track sales, and provide personalized support.

Enhancing B2B Course Sales: The Thinkific API is particularly useful for B2B (Business-to-Business) course sales. By integrating with other business systems, you can automate user management, streamline the enrolment process for large groups, and provide a seamless experience for corporate clients.

Thinkific API for B2B

For businesses selling courses to other companies, the Thinkific API opens up a range of possibilities:

Bulk Enrolment: You can use the API to enrol large groups of employees from a client company into specific courses, saving time and administrative effort.

User Management: Integrate with your client’s internal systems to automate user creation and management, ensuring data consistency and reducing manual work.

Custom Reporting: Build custom reports tailored to your B2B clients’ needs, providing insights into learner progress and course effectiveness.

Getting Started with the Thinkific API

Working with APIs requires technical expertise, so you’ll need a developer to help you leverage the Thinkific API. Thinkific offers comprehensive documentation and support for developers, making it easier to get started.

The Thinkific API is a powerful tool that unlocks a world of possibilities for extending the functionality of your online learning platform. Whether you’re a business looking to streamline B2B course sales, an educator seeking to create a unique learning experience, or a developer building innovative solutions, the Thinkific API empowers you to take your online learning to the next level.